What Is Zapier and Why Does It Matter for Workflow Automation?

Zapier is a web-based automation tool that connects apps and moves data between them automatically, without any code. [1] It acts as a bridge between software that wouldn’t otherwise talk to each other, so tasks that used to require manual copy-pasting simply happen on their own.

Workflow automation, as Zapier defines it, is “the act of streamlining and automating a series of tasks within the apps you use.” [1] That definition matters because it keeps the focus practical: you’re not building software, you’re removing the boring middle steps between tools you already use.

Who it’s for: Freelancers, small business owners, marketers, operations managers, and anyone who spends time on repetitive digital tasks.

Who it may not suit: Teams with highly complex, custom-coded systems that need deep API logic or real-time data processing at scale.

How Does the Zapier Trigger-Action Model Work?

Every Zap follows a simple two-part structure: a trigger and an action. [1] The trigger is the “when” — the event that starts the automation. The action is the “do” — what Zapier does in response.

Example from Zapier’s own documentation: [1]

“When you receive a new lead in a form, do send an email.”

Here’s how that maps to a real Zap:

Part Role Example
Trigger The starting event New form submission in Typeform
Action The automated response Add row to Google Sheets + send Slack message

You can stack multiple actions onto one trigger — these are called multi-step Zaps. For example, one new lead could simultaneously update your CRM, send a welcome email, and notify your sales team in Slack.

Common mistake: Choosing a trigger app that doesn’t support instant (webhook-based) triggers. Some apps use polling instead, meaning Zapier checks for new data every 1–15 minutes rather than reacting immediately. Check the app’s Zapier page to confirm trigger type before building.


How Do You Build Your First Zap? A Step-by-Step Guide

Building a Zap takes about five to ten minutes once you know the steps. Here’s the process from start to finish:

  1. Log in to Zapier and click “Create Zap.”
  2. Choose your trigger app — search for the tool where the event starts (e.g., Gmail).
  3. Select the trigger event — pick the specific action that kicks things off (e.g., “New Email Matching Search”).
  4. Connect your account — authorize Zapier to access the app.
  5. Set trigger conditions — add filters if you only want the Zap to run in certain situations.
  6. Choose your action app — pick the destination tool (e.g., Trello).
  7. Map the fields — tell Zapier which data from the trigger goes into which fields in the action.
  8. Test the Zap — run a live test to confirm data flows correctly.
  9. Activate the Zap — turn it on and let it run.

Pro tip: Always test with real data, not sample data, before activating. Sample data can look correct but miss edge cases that break the Zap in production.

What Are the Most Useful Zapier Features Beyond Basic Zaps?

Zapier offers several features that go well beyond simple one-to-one automations. [1] These tools let you add logic, handle errors, and build more sophisticated workflows without touching code.

Key features worth knowing:

  • Filters: Only run the Zap when specific conditions are met (e.g., only when a deal value exceeds $1,000).
  • Paths: Create branching logic so different actions happen based on different conditions — similar to an if/else statement.
  • Formatter: Transform data mid-workflow (e.g., convert a date format, capitalize text, or extract a number from a string).
  • Delay: Pause a workflow for a set amount of time before the next action runs.
  • Sub-Zaps: Trigger one Zap from inside another, useful for reusable automation blocks.
  • Zapier Tables and Interfaces: Built-in database and form tools that work natively with Zaps.

Zapier also positions itself as an AI orchestration platform, meaning you can now connect AI tools — like OpenAI or internal AI agents — directly into your workflows. [1]

What Are the Best Use Cases for Zapier in 2026?

Zapier works best when you have a clear, repeatable process that crosses two or more apps. [1] The highest-value use cases tend to involve lead capture, internal communication, and content distribution.

Top use cases by category:

Marketing & Lead Management

  • Send new form leads from Typeform or Gravity Forms to a CRM like HubSpot or Salesforce
  • Add new email subscribers to a segmented list automatically
  • Post new blog content to social media channels

Operations & Internal Workflows

  • Create Trello or Asana tasks from Slack messages
  • Log time entries from calendar events into a spreadsheet
  • Alert a team channel when a support ticket is marked urgent

E-commerce

  • Send order confirmation data from Shopify to a fulfillment spreadsheet
  • Notify the warehouse team via email when inventory drops below a threshold

How Does Zapier Compare to Alternatives Like Make and n8n?

Zapier is the most widely used automation platform, but it’s not always the best fit for every team. [1] Make (formerly Integromat) and n8n are the two most common alternatives.

Feature Zapier Make n8n
Ease of use ⭐⭐⭐⭐⭐ Easiest ⭐⭐⭐ Moderate ⭐⭐ Technical
Pricing Higher at scale More affordable Self-hosted = free
App integrations Thousands [1] Hundreds Hundreds + custom
Logic/branching Good Excellent Excellent
Best for Non-technical users Visual logic builders Developers, self-hosters

Choose Zapier if you want the fastest setup, the largest app library, and don’t need complex branching logic.

Choose Make if you need detailed data mapping and visual workflow design at a lower cost per task.

Choose n8n if you’re technical, want full data control, and prefer to self-host for privacy or cost reasons.

What Are the Most Common Zapier Mistakes and How Do You Avoid Them?

Most Zapier problems come from a small set of predictable mistakes. Knowing them in advance saves hours of troubleshooting.

Mistake 1: Not testing with live data Sample data in Zapier’s test step doesn’t always reflect real-world inputs. Always trigger the Zap with a real event before going live.

Mistake 2: Forgetting to handle empty fields If a trigger sends a contact without a phone number and your action requires one, the Zap will fail. Use the Formatter step or add a filter to catch empty values.

Mistake 3: Building too many single-step Zaps Ten separate Zaps for one workflow is harder to maintain than one multi-step Zap. Consolidate where possible.

Mistake 4: Ignoring Zap history Zapier logs every run. Check the Task History regularly to catch silent failures — Zaps that ran but produced wrong results.

Mistake 5: Overlooking task limits on the free plan The free tier has a monthly task cap. If you’re automating high-volume workflows, calculate your expected task count before committing to a plan.

FAQ: Mastering Zapier Workflow Automation

Q: Do I need coding skills to use Zapier? No. Zapier is designed for non-technical users. You connect apps, choose triggers and actions, and map fields using a visual interface — no code required. [1]

Q: How many apps does Zapier connect? Zapier offers thousands of app integrations, covering most major business tools including Google Workspace, Slack, Salesforce, Shopify, and hundreds more. [1]

Q: What is a “task” in Zapier? Each time a Zap successfully completes an action, it counts as one task. Multi-step Zaps use one task per action step per run.

Q: Is Zapier free to use? Zapier has a free plan that supports basic single-step Zaps with limited monthly tasks. Paid plans unlock multi-step Zaps, filters, paths, and higher task volumes.

Q: How fast do Zaps run? It depends on the trigger type. Instant (webhook) triggers fire within seconds. Polling triggers check for new data every 1–15 minutes depending on your plan.

Q: Can Zapier handle conditional logic? Yes. The Filters feature lets you stop a Zap unless conditions are met. The Paths feature lets you run different actions based on different conditions.

Q: What happens when a Zap fails? Zapier logs the failure in Task History and can send you an email alert. You can replay failed tasks once the underlying issue is fixed.

Q: Can I use Zapier with AI tools? Yes. Zapier connects with OpenAI, Anthropic, and other AI platforms, and positions itself as an AI orchestration tool for intelligent workflow automation. [1]

Q: Is Zapier secure? Zapier uses OAuth for app connections, meaning it never stores your passwords. Data is encrypted in transit and at rest. For sensitive data, review Zapier’s security documentation before connecting financial or healthcare apps.
